What You'll Do
-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on manufacturing equipment
- Troubleshoot and repair m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ems
- Diagnose equipment issues to minimize downtime and maximize production
- Assist with maintaining automated production equipment, robotics, and conveyors (training provided)
- Troubleshoot motors, sensors, bearings, drives, and other machine components
- Read blueprints, schematics, equipment manuals, and technical documentation
- Perform equipment inspections and document maintenance activities
- Support continuous improvement initiatives and equipment reliability
